Flowers Depart
by Jen Bennett

Saturday, November 02, 2002

Share   Print  Save   Become a Fan


A charm, seven tears
Tear my wrist apart and
Later the watered blood
Will make me grow
A knife, one sharp blade
Will ever miss its target
Cutting the heart of a child
She'll kill Cupid when time's right
A star, one blink
Making unceratin days
Bloom into uncertain nights
Till the ever equinox
A song, green words
That choke my throat
Expanding till tragedy
When I will pop to dust
And then there's you
Commander of the planets:
My time and my space
Rotating till beards grey
And the stars fall like rain
And I, amidst chaos
Will bloom from tears
And tear you apart with bow in hand
As you are my stag
A song for tragedy
A song for time
A song for Maggie
Her song of you
